The New Orleans Police Department is on the search for a woman accused of stealing a man’s wallet and committing identity theft. According to NOPD, Dasuqua Shandrelle Coston, a 44-year-old Black female, born on September 1, 1980, is wanted for access device fraud. She is suspected of pickpocketing a victim in the French Quarter on February 10, 2025, and later draining funds from the victim’s bank account.

Authorities identified Coston as the suspect who allegedly accessed the victim’s banking information illegally. While the exact location of the pickpocketing incident remains unclear, the investigation led to Coston’s identification. NOPD has issued a warrant for her arrest and urges anyone with information to come forward.
